Family fun day returns to Alcester after three years

THE Alcester Court Leet family fun day made a welcome return last Saturday, September 3.

The fete was designed to provide children with some entertainment before school starts again after the summer holidays.

Organised by the Court’s constable and marshal, the event attracted a fair crowd of more than 200 people.

Rides on the jouster horse, appearances by Mickey and Minnie mouse, archery, a tombola and an egg throwing contest were among the activities.




Marc Venables. Alcester Court Leet’s Low Bailiff, said: “It was a bit daunting bringing back the event after a three-year hiatus due to Covid, but the folk came out and had a wonderful afternoon.”
